185/65 R14 stands taller than 185/55 R15 — bigger rolling diameter, slightly more clearance, calmer cruise revs.
Minus-sizing from 185/55 R15 to 185/65 R14 pairs a smaller 14-inch wheel with more rubber between the rim and road. This wheel and tire pairing moves rolling diameter a touch off the original spec. More sidewall typically improves comfort and curb protection, especially on city streets.
Expect a slight but noticeable shift in indicated speed compared to the original tires. Overall the swap sits inside the safe ±3% diameter window, so ABS, traction control and gearing behave normally.

/compare/185-55-r15-vs-185-65-r14| Metric | 185/55 R15 | 185/65 R14 | Difference |
|---|---|---|---|
| Overall diameter | 584.5 mm | 596.1 mm | +11.6 mm (+1.98%) |
| Sidewall height | 101.8 mm | 120.3 mm | +18.5 mm |
| Circumference | 1.836 m | 1.873 m | +36.4 mm |
| Revs / km | 544.6 | 534.0 | -10.6 |
| Ground clearance | reference | +5.8 mm | +5.8 mm |
| Speedometer @ 100 km/h | 100.0 km/h | 102.0 km/h | +1.98 km/h |
Within ±3% — speedometer, ABS and traction control should behave normally.

The new tire's half-diameter changes ride height by +5.8 mm. Small differences are absorbed by suspension travel, but anything beyond ±10 mm can affect headlight aim, fender clearance and bump-stop margin. See the plus-sizing guide before committing.
